Chiral symmetry restored at high matter density: new experimental evidence.

Researchers at the RIKEN Nishina Center for Accelerator-Based Science and other institutes worldwide have gathered experimental insights of the medium effects in nuclei at lower temperatures. They used spectroscopy techniques to measure the states of in (Sn) pionic atoms, bound systems consisting of a pion and atomic nucleus. The team set out to deduce the expected value of quark–antiquark pairs in the QCD vacuum by measuring pionic atoms at high densities and lower temperatures with high-precision spectroscopy techniques. The researchers found that their measurements were consistent with the spontaneous breakdown of the QCD vacuum's chiral symmetry described by Nambu's theory.
